The LG website features separate links of the tool for the 16GB variant of the Pictures), and the 32GB variant. Once s have navigated to the corresponding page, they will need to select the Software Update tab in the Manuals & section.
To update the LG G3 to Android 5.0 Lollipop, s will first need to install the USB driver, before installing and executing the LG Mobile Tool (only available for Windows XP, Windows Vista, and Windows 7). Also recommended is removing the data card from the smartphone, and ensuring 'Mass storage only' mode (via Apps>Settings>SD card & phone storage setting) is not selected.
After that, s can connect the G3 to the PC with a USB data cable, and click on the Start Upgrade option (only clickable if an update is available) in the Mobile Tool. While some s report they are able to click on the Start Upgrade option, some report it remains un-clickable.
